I think it's jsut a matter of how you have it set up. there are four frames for each movment. So for instance, if you have a frame where the octoroks legs are spread (X) and where they are not spread (Y) (this sounds kinda preverted...), if you have them set up XYXY, it will appear faster than if you have it XXYY. That's the glory of these new enemy tiles.
